To avoid poisoning … Maximum time to store meat in the refrigerator and freezer

Many people are accustomed to storing meat and freezing it in the “freezer”, but some do not pay attention to the period of storage, which may result in spoilage of that meat when left in storage for more than the permissible period.

And the “Glad” website offered the maximum period for storing different types of meat in the refrigerator or freezer, as this period varies according to each type.
Fresh red meat

The maximum period for storing fresh beef, veal, or lamb in the refrigerator is 3-5 days, and these types can also remain in good condition in the freezer for a maximum of 4-12 months.
Hamburgers and processed and ground meats

Ground meat does not last for a long time in the refrigerator or freezer like other meats, in the refrigerator, ground meat such as hamburger lasts for between one to two days, and in the freezer, ground meat will keep for 3-4 months.
Fresh poultry

Chicken and turkey, whether whole or shredded, last for one to two days in the refrigerator, storing a whole chicken or turkey in the freezer can last for one year, and chicken or turkey in the freezer can last for 9 months.
Stewed meat

If you have leftovers that include cooked meat or poultry, they will last in the refrigerator for 3-4 days, and in the freezer for 2-6 months.
